Basement flooding is a serious issue that many homeowners in Westminster, MD, may face, especially during heavy rains or rapid snowmelt. The cost of basement flood remediation can vary widely based on several factors, including the extent of the damage and the specific services needed to restore the space. Understanding these costs and the tasks involved can help homeowners budget and plan for effective remediation.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Extent of Damage: The more severe the flooding and damage, the higher the remediation costs.
  • Type of Water: Clean water from a burst pipe is less expensive to clean up than contaminated water from a sewer backup.
  • Size of Basement: Larger basements require more time and resources to remediate.
  • Materials Affected: Damage to flooring, walls, and personal belongings can increase costs.
  • Mold Growth: The presence of mold requires specialized treatment and can significantly raise expenses.
  • Labor Costs: Rates for professional services vary, impacting the total cost.
  • Emergency Services: Immediate response services typically cost more than scheduled remediation.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Westminster, MD)
Water Extraction $500 - $1,500
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$2,500
Mold Remediation $500 - $3,000
Carpet Removal and Disposal $200 - $500
Drywall Repair $300 - $800
Electrical System Check $150 - $500
Full Basement Restoration $5,000 - $15,000
